Event Summary
A 5.6 magnitude earthquake struck on KERMADEC ISLANDS, NEW ZEALAND, at Wed, 28 Mar 2007 08:08:08 GMT. Depth: 35km. Reviewed by EMSC seismologists, this moderate quake occurred at a magnitude type of mb.
